  • An Exploratory Assessment of CAP Evaluation Activities. Volume 2. Catalog of Abstracts of Evaluation Studies. Trocki, Karen F. And Others Adults Annotated Bibliographies Attitudes Children Community Action Disadvantaged Health Housing Labor Force Development Minority Groups Older Adults Paraprofessional Personnel Personnel Poverty Programs Program Evaluation Rural Areas Urban Areas Violence Welfare Recipients Youth Studies listed in this 550 item annotated bibliography on the Community Action Program are classified by 16 population groups (including unemployed, professional and paraprofessional, rural and urban, out of school youth, aged, minority groups, migrants, preschool and school children, welfare recipients, and staff members of the Office of Economic Opportunity and other agencies); and in terms of manpower training, economic development, housing, civil disorders, and ten other concepts or program categories. Seven digit classification numbers are used. The first two pairs of digits refer to a given type of concept or program as related to a specific population. The last three digits designate a given document in each category. The bibliography includes color coded indexes to personal authors, institutions, contract numbers, accession numbers, Office of Economic Opportunity library numbers, and narrower subject headings within categories.
